~drizzle-trunk/drizzle/development

« back to all changes in this revision

Viewing changes to server/sql_yacc.yy

  • Committer: Brian Aker
  • Date: 2008-07-13 22:21:51 UTC
  • Revision ID: brian@tangent.org-20080713222151-fv2tcpbsc829j2oc
Ulonglong to uint64_t

Show diffs side-by-side

added added

removed removed

Lines of Context:
311
311
%union {
312
312
  int  num;
313
313
  ulong ulong_num;
314
 
  ulonglong ulonglong_number;
 
314
  uint64_t ulonglong_number;
315
315
  longlong longlong_number;
316
316
  LEX_STRING lex_str;
317
317
  LEX_STRING *lex_str_ptr;
4941
4941
        ;
4942
4942
 
4943
4943
ulonglong_num:
4944
 
          NUM           { int error; $$= (ulonglong) my_strtoll10($1.str, (char**) 0, &error); }
4945
 
        | ULONGLONG_NUM { int error; $$= (ulonglong) my_strtoll10($1.str, (char**) 0, &error); }
4946
 
        | LONG_NUM      { int error; $$= (ulonglong) my_strtoll10($1.str, (char**) 0, &error); }
4947
 
        | DECIMAL_NUM   { int error; $$= (ulonglong) my_strtoll10($1.str, (char**) 0, &error); }
4948
 
        | FLOAT_NUM     { int error; $$= (ulonglong) my_strtoll10($1.str, (char**) 0, &error); }
 
4944
          NUM           { int error; $$= (uint64_t) my_strtoll10($1.str, (char**) 0, &error); }
 
4945
        | ULONGLONG_NUM { int error; $$= (uint64_t) my_strtoll10($1.str, (char**) 0, &error); }
 
4946
        | LONG_NUM      { int error; $$= (uint64_t) my_strtoll10($1.str, (char**) 0, &error); }
 
4947
        | DECIMAL_NUM   { int error; $$= (uint64_t) my_strtoll10($1.str, (char**) 0, &error); }
 
4948
        | FLOAT_NUM     { int error; $$= (uint64_t) my_strtoll10($1.str, (char**) 0, &error); }
4949
4949
        ;
4950
4950
 
4951
4951
dec_num_error: